The Agricultural Society of Kenya (A.S.K) is a non-profit organization focused on organizing exhibitions and promoting innovation, research and development in agriculture, trade and allied sectors. Our mission is to promote excellence in agriculture, trade and allied sectors through exhibitions, research and innovation for food security, employment and wealth creation. HR Officer
Job Vacancies at Agricultural Society of Kenya
In order to strengthen our staff capacity, we are seeking for a suitably qualified and self-motivated individual to join our management team in the following exciting position of: HR OFFICER
Position scope
Under the guidance of the HR Manager, the successful candidate will be responsible for managing various HR functions within the Society. The role is expected to bring dedicated support to the Human Resource Department with the aim of optimizing performance and aligning the Society’s human resource practices with our Vision, Mission, and core values.
Key Responsibilities.
Key responsibilities for this position will include:
- Providing HR guidance, advice, and services to staff.
- Implementing effective organizational design, policies, and programs to meet business goals.
- Advising management on critical organizational issues and needs.
- Defining and implementing staff development programs including training, career planning, and succession planning.
- Administering resourcing activities including manpower planning, recruitment, staff on-boarding, and career management.
- Managing compensation programs including: reviewing reward programs to support business goals, monitoring merit pay actions, communicating benefit plans and advising employees on pay and benefits issues.
- Managing performance management process to ensure that it supports the strategic goals of the organization.
- Monitoring and supporting effective employee relations activities including CBA negotiations and providing coaching to managers on effective employee relations practices.
- Developing and implementing Human Resource budget and HR information and reporting systems.
Knowledge, skills, and competencies required
The ideal candidate must possess the following skills and competencies
- A Bachelor’s degree in Human Resource Management/Business Administration or related field
- A Higher National Diploma / post-graduate Diploma in Human Resource Management
- A certified Member of the Institute of Human Resource Management (IHRM), in good standing.
- Proficiency in MS Office & demonstrated knowledge of Human resource information systems.
- Minimum of five (5 years of progressive working experience in a Human Resources Department
- Thorough understanding of the Kenya labour laws and contemporary industrial relations practices.
- Demonstrated ability to handle departmental budgets, resources, projects, and relationships.
- Thorough knowledge of the relevant industry/sector as well as knowledge of regulatory requirements related to human capital.
- Ability to plan, organize, implement, and evaluate departmental goals
- Ability to handle multiple and conflicting priorities, and work under strict deadlines.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ills
- Effective communicator with the ability to handle both internal and external communication
